Warning to Sheep Graziers for the Upper Derwent Valley, King Island, Furneaux Islands, North West Coast, North East, Midlands, East Coast and South East forecast districts

Issued at 11.53am on Sunday 20 November 2022. CLICK HERE FOR THE LATEST INFORMATION

Sheep graziers are warned that cold temperatures, showers and strong westerly winds are expected during Sunday and Monday. Areas likely to be affected include parts of the King Island, Furneaux Islands, North West Coast, North East, Midlands, East Coast, Upper Derwent Valley and South East forecast districts. There is a risk of losses of lambs and sheep exposed to these conditions.

The next warning will be issued by 5pm Sunday.
